Remove Architecture Remove Design Remove Infrastructure Remove Scalability
article thumbnail

Designing Instagram

High Scalability

Design a photo-sharing platform similar to Instagram where users can upload their photos and share it with their followers. High Level Design. Architecture. Component Design. API Design. We have provided the API design of posting an image on Instagram below. API Design. Problem Statement. Data Models.

Design 334
article thumbnail

Presentation: Sigstore: Secure and Scalable Infrastructure for Signing and Verifying Software

InfoQ

Billy Lynch, Zack Newman discuss the architecture and internals of Sigstore and keyless signing, along with the security considerations that drove the design. By Billy Lynch, Zack Newman

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Real-Time Messaging Architecture at Slack

InfoQ

The company provides a comprehensive insight into its architecture, designed to manage real-time messages at scale. It highlights the unique challenges posed by delivering real-time messages across different time zones and regions and how Slack's engineers designed the infrastructure to handle them. By Eran Stiller

article thumbnail

A Gentle Introduction to Kubernetes

DZone

Kubernetes simplifies deploying, scaling, and managing distributed components and services across various infrastructures. Then, we will discuss the system's architecture, the problems it solves, and the model employed to manage containerized deployments and scaling. In this guide, we will delve into the basic concepts of Kubernetes.

article thumbnail

What is security analytics?

Dynatrace

Security analytics solutions are designed to handle modern applications that rely on dynamic code and microservices. Infrastructure type In most cases, legacy SIEM tools are on-premises. Security analytics must also contend with the multicomponent architecture of modern IT infrastructure.

Analytics 157
article thumbnail

Artificial Intelligence in Cloud Computing

Scalegrid

This article delves into the specifics of how AI optimizes cloud efficiency, ensures scalability, and reinforces security, providing a glimpse at its transformative role without giving away extensive details. Exploring artificial intelligence in cloud computing reveals a game-changing synergy.

article thumbnail

Driving your FinOps strategy with observability best practices

Dynatrace

Following FinOps practices, engineering, finance, and business teams take responsibility for their cloud usage, making data-driven spending decisions in a scalable and sustainable manner. Suboptimal architecture design. Poorly designed cloud solutions can become costly over time.